unsure
Pronunciation: [ʌnˈʃʊr]
Word
Context: “certainty”
(adjective) when you don't feel confident about something or you have doubts. If you're unsure, it means you're not sure what to think or what to do.
Example
I am unsure if I want pizza or pasta for dinner.
Example
I was sure about my answer, but now I'm unsure.
Example
Are you unsure about what time the party starts?
Context: “decision-making”
(adjective) when you are not certain about choosing between two or more options. It happens when you're trying to decide but can't make up your mind.
Example
She felt unsure, but eventually chose the blue dress.
Example
He was very sure of his choice, not unsure at all.
Example
Why are you unsure about which book to read next?
